Raman scattering, which is emitted from a matter irradiated by laser beam, contains abundant information concerning its structure and has been used to analyze structures of various medicines and materials. However, it is difficult to evaluate a sample of a small amount by Raman scattering because its intensity is very low. In this project, we have studied enhancement of Raman scattering by surface plasmon arising on metal surface and applied the effect to an observation of Raman scattering from a single molecule.
